Contribute to p0w34007ebooks development by creating an account on github. A special interview with eric evans on the state of domain driven design is also included. Projects facing complex domains can use this framework to approach domaindriven design systematically. Patterns to transform your monolith free oreilly ebook. Tackling complexity in the heart of software ebook. Patterns, principles, and practices of domain driven design ebook written by scott millett, nick tune. It is a synthesis of widely accepted best practices along with the authors own insights and experiences. Domain driven design download ebook pdf, epub, tuebl, mobi. As a follow up, attached are the slides i used, feel free to distribute and use on the creative commons licence.
Tackling complexity in the heart of software english edition ebook. It means each domain class should have a direct relation to what it represents in the business domain. Teams benefit from encountering that with a coach who is familiar with modeling and is not worried. Implementing domaindriven design 1, vernon, vaughn, ebook. In key chapters on architecture and repositories, for example, vaughn shows how ddd fits with the expanding. The domain is the subject and body of knowledge on which the software will be applied. What you need to know about data mining and dataanalytic thinking. Find file copy path marcosptf ebooks c2d4156 aug 26, 2014. Domain driven design using naked objects by dan haywood publisher. Aimed at those who are new to the practice and need an overview of the patterns, principles and practices of domain driven design.
This book will explain how to apply domain driven design concepts in a project with spring boot 2. Patterns, principles, and practices of domaindriven. Domaindriven design quickly free computer, programming. With implementing domaindriven design, vaughn has made an important contribution not only to the literature of the domain driven design community, but also to the literature of the broader enterprise application architecture field. All the patterns of the book, domain driven design. Patterns, principles, and practices of domaindriven design. Tackling complexity in the heart of software ebook written by eric evans.
Its great for introduction, and as the author intended its not the full ddd story in details. Eric evans 2003 domain driven design tackling complexity in the heart of software. This book provides a broad framework for making design decisions and a technical vocabulary for discussing domain design. Tackling complexity in the heart of software english edition. Domain driven design is an approach to software development based on making your software deeply reflect a realworld system or process. Tackling complexity in the heart of software, addissonwesley 2004, are contained in this document in summary form. It offers readers a systematic approach to domaindriven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Domaindriven design ebook tooltip ebooks kunnen worden gelezen op uw computer en op daarvoor geschikte ereaders. Domaindriven design ebook by eric evans rakuten kobo. In other selection from what is domain driven design. The majority of software projects are delivered late or over budget, or they fail to meet the clients requirements. If youre looking for a free download links of implementing domaindriven design pdf, epub, docx and torrent then this site is not for you. Les ebooks kindle peuvent etre lus sur nimporte quel appareil avec lappli. From my own experience, i was starting out with ebooks then found some really good video materials in subject.
But applying the ddd principles can be easier said than done. If youre looking for a free download links of patterns, principles, and practices of domain driven design pdf, epub, docx and torrent then this site is not for you. For a more detailed presentation of this topic, we recommend reading his book domain driven design. Tackling complexity in the heart of software by eric evans, ddd is gaining more adoption than ever. Domaindriven design ddd software modeling delivers powerful results in practice, not just in theory, which is why developers worldwide are rapidly moving to adopt it.
The term domain driven design ddd was coined by eric evans in his book, domain driven design. Click download or read online button to get domain driven design book now. Domain driven design tackling complexity in the heart of software. Tackling complexity in the heart of software and read domain driven design.
Eric evans has made a great contribution to this subject matter by writing down in one book much of the accumulated knowledge about domain driven design. Implementing domaindriven design by vernon, vaughn ebook. Domaindriven design distilled 1, vernon, vaughn, ebook. Pdf domain driven design tackling complexity in the heart. Its great for introduction, and as the author intended its not the full ddd story in. Download it once and read it on your kindle device, pc, phones or tablets. The summaries in the ddd reference are derived from text extracted from the 2004 book, and placed in the creative commons back in 2006. Practical domain driven design in enterprise java starts by building out the cargo tracker reference application as a monolithic application using the jakarta ee platform. A focus is placed on the principles and practices of. What it is, what problems it solves, how it works, and how to quickly gain value from it. Ddd is an approach to developing software that aims to make the software better by focusing on the domain. You can use leanpub to easily write, publish and sell inprogress and completed ebooks and online courses. Domain driven design purely based on these assumptions to map the business requirement into domain model.
By doing so, you will map concepts of ddd bounded contexts, language, and aggregates to the corresponding available tools cdi, jaxrs, and jpa within the jakarta ee platform. Check out other translated books in french, spanish languages. Concise, readable, and actionable, domaindriven design. In the book domain driven design, eric evans describes several patterns for maintaining the integrity of a domain model when it interacts with another bounded context. Enough that approximately 70% of software projects are not successfully delivered on time, on budget, or according to the clients requirements. A vision and approach for designing a domain model that reflects a deep. Its no wonder that you did not get it in the first round, since ddd is a large set of strategical and tactical tools. The goal of domain driven design is not to simply produce better software but to enable better business outcomes.
Domain driven design distilled download ebook pdf, epub. Tonight i presented on domain driven design to the alt. Practical domaindriven design in enterprise java free. Free domaindriven design in practice pdf ebooks download. What are some good courses on domain driven design. Domaindriven design in php ebook by carlos buenosvinos.
It offers readers a systematic approach to domain driven design, presenting an extensive set of design best practices, experiencebased tech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Net group in sydney at the invite of richard banks. Download for offline reading, highlight, bookmark or take notes while you read domaindriven design. Domain driven design is a wellestablished approach to designing software that ensures that domain experts and developers work together effectively to create highquality software. Domaindriven design ddd is an approach to software development for complex needs by connecting the implementation to an evolving model. Attack the problem headon and build better software with domain driven design ddda methodology that aligns software design with a businesss domain, needs, and strategy. Click download or read online button to get domain driven design distilled book now. Domain driven design is all about how you model your domain.
This book is the first to combine ddd with techniques from statically typed functional programming. Patterns, principles and practices of domaindriven design. It offers readers a systematic approach to domaindriven design, presenting an extensive set of design best practices, experiencebased. Domain driven design is a vision and approach for designing a domain model that reflects a deep understanding of the business domain. This booklet is a concise, practical and visual guide to the software practice of domain driven design. Domain driven design, jimmy nilsson shows how to create realworld architectures for any.
Domain analysis for microservices azure architecture. Download for offline reading, highlight, bookmark or take notes while you read patterns, principles, and practices of domain driven design. The term was coined by eric evans in his book of the same title. Download implementing domaindriven design pdf ebook. Patterns, principles and practices of domain driven design by.
This book is a short, quicklyreadable summary and introduction to the fundamentals of domain driven design. Real examples written in php showcasing ddd architectural styles, tactical design. Good thing is that potential audience of this book is not limited. To celebrate the anniversary, weve asked prominent authors in the software design world to contribute old and new essays. Implementing domaindriven design kindle edition by vernon, vaughn.
It offers readers a systematic approach to domain driven design, presenting an extensive set of design best practices, experience based. This site is like a library, use search box in the widget to get ebook that you want. Leanpub is a powerful platform for serious authors, combining a simple. An introduction to domaindriven design inato medium. Vaughn vernon couples guided approaches to implementation with modern architectures, highlighting the importance and value of focusing on the. Use features like bookmarks, note taking and highlighting while reading implementing domaindriven design. Implementing domain driven design presents a topdown approach to understanding domain driven design ddd in a way that fluently connects strategic patterns to fundamental tactical programming tools. One of the main principles of microservices is that services communicate through welldefined apis. Fifteen years after the publication of domain driven design. Domain in domain driven design officially refers to. Domain driven design quickly is a short, quickreadable summary and introduction to the fundamentals of ddd. Domaindriven design quickly by abel avram, floyd marinescu. Free download data driven services with silverlight 2. Tackling complexity in the heart of software online books in format pdf.
655 1034 696 1497 1068 1296 33 302 511 1125 983 736 153 1416 78 1001 273 620 300 599 1062 67 872 614 1080 134 133 712 925 894 1064 1072 1106 792 928 1317 1481 230 801